Decoding the Tactical Battleground | A Clash of Styles

The beauty of football lies in its diversity. Each nation has its unique approach, its own footballing DNA. Egypt, traditionally known for its defensive solidity and counter-attacking prowess, often favors a more pragmatic game. Chile, with its South American flair, usually embraces a more attacking, possession-based style. So, what happens when these two philosophies collide on the pitch? That, my friend, is where the magic happens. It’s a tactical chess match , with each team trying to impose its will on the other. A crucial element is midfield dominance , dictating the tempo and flow of the game.

What’s the age cutoff for U-20 players?

Players must be under 20 years old as of a specific date, typically January 1st of the tournament year. Age eligibility rules are important.

How often are U-20 international tournaments held?

Major tournaments like the FIFA U-20 World Cup are usually held every two years.
